rk3036/3128 hdmi:
authorZheng Yang <zhengyang@rock-chips.com>
Mon, 17 Nov 2014 06:30:09 +0000 (14:30 +0800)
committerZheng Yang <zhengyang@rock-chips.com>
Mon, 17 Nov 2014 06:30:09 +0000 (14:30 +0800)
commit9e443f2f34523d16fc1fd915259ae3db0513f15c
treeb0e3d35b823e26706ebc923f6dcd3d21dbea1112
parent92469f0f9083fa03e949632b5a5f0bdc6d858693
rk3036/3128 hdmi:
Take following sequence to avoid picture flash when swiching resolution:
1. Send AV_MUTE GCP packet.
2. Power off hdmi phy.
3. Sleep 2 second to wait TV process no TMDS signal.
4. Configure video and audio registers.
5. Power on HDMI phy.
6. Send CLEAR_MUTE GCP packet.
drivers/video/rockchip/hdmi/chips/rk3036/rk3036_hdmi.c
drivers/video/rockchip/hdmi/chips/rk3036/rk3036_hdmi_hw.c
drivers/video/rockchip/hdmi/chips/rk3036/rk3036_hdmi_hw.h
drivers/video/rockchip/hdmi/rk_hdmi_task.c